Release Event - Only T10 get it
Post-Release Event - Progression cover is always the 2nd ability
Event before Release PVP - Only T1 gets it
Release PVP - Progression cover is always the 3rd ability
If you can't make T10 in the Release (which most people don't), or T1 in the PVP before Release (which most people don't), then your only guaranteed shot at that cover is the next season's Shield SIM. It's highly annoying, BOTH my R&G and G4mora are about to be sitting at 2/5/5.
